BLAS FESTIVAL CLUB
Saturday 10th and Saturday 17th September 2011
The 2011 Blas Festival Club will be held at Bogbain Farm - the place in Inverness for a great
Highland hoolie! With late night opening, the stage will feature many of the artists from the
incredible Blas lineup. Great Gaidhealach food will be available for anyone who arrives with a
serious case of the munchies and best of all, it is a recession busting entry fee
because its FREE to get in!
Bogbain is a 19th century farm building which has been converted by Blazin' Fiddler, Bruce
MacGregor into an award winning venue and outdoor activity centre
Where better to enjoy a dram to round off your Blas evening in style?
10.30pm til late- FREE entry

THE FOYERS EXPERIENCE in association with BOGBAIN FARM
Wednesday 14 September 2011
This one off, exclusive event created especially for this year's Blas Festival celebrates the launch of acclaimed
Highland fiddler Bruce MacGregor and Canadian cellist, Christine Hanson's new CD.
With leading exponents from the fields of classical and traditional music, this unique evening
begins at the rustic surroundings of Bogbain Farm - an award winning 19th century venue - for a
great Highland banquet overlooking the Moray Firth.
You will then be transported along the shores of Loch Ness to the stunning setting of Foyers Church for a very special evening.
A superb opportunity to experience new music in a new venue.
£30 - food, concert and return transport from Bogbain Farm to Foyers included
